What Factors Should You Consider When Choosing the Best Sofa for a Studio Apartment?

When choosing the best sofa for a studio apartment, several factors should be taken into consideration to ensure functionality and style.

  • Size: Selecting the right size is crucial in a studio apartment where space is limited. A compact sofa or loveseat can provide comfortable seating without overwhelming the room, allowing for better flow and usability of the space.
  • Multi-functionality: Opt for a sofa that serves multiple purposes, such as a sleeper sofa or one with storage underneath. This versatility is key in a studio, as it maximizes the use of available space while also accommodating guests or providing extra storage for items.
  • Style and Design: The aesthetics of the sofa should match the overall decor of your studio apartment. Choosing a sofa with a sleek design or a light color can help create an illusion of more space, while also reflecting your personal style.
  • Comfort: Since the sofa may be used for lounging, entertaining, and even sleeping, comfort is essential. Look for a sofa with quality cushions and support to ensure it meets your needs for relaxation and practicality.
  • Material: The fabric and material of the sofa should be durable and easy to clean, especially in a smaller living space where wear and tear can occur quickly. Consider options like microfiber or leather, which can withstand daily use and are easier to maintain.
  • Budget: Setting a clear budget is important when shopping for a sofa, as prices can vary widely. Determine how much you can afford without compromising on quality, and look for sales or discounts to get the best value.
  • Ease of Movement: In a studio apartment, the layout can change frequently, so consider a sofa that is lightweight or has removable legs for easier rearrangement. This flexibility allows you to adapt your space as needed without much hassle.

What Are the Most Popular Sofa Styles Suitable for Studio Apartments?

The most popular sofa styles suitable for studio apartments are:

  • Sectional Sofa: Sectional sofas are ideal for maximizing seating in compact spaces, as they can be arranged in various configurations. They often come with detachable pieces, allowing for flexibility in layout and adapting to the overall flow of the room.
  • Convertible Sofa Bed: A convertible sofa bed serves a dual purpose, functioning as both a sofa and a bed, which is perfect for accommodating guests in a studio apartment. This style typically features a simple mechanism to fold out the mattress, ensuring comfort without sacrificing space.
  • Loveseat: A loveseat is a smaller two-seater sofa that can fit snugly in tight quarters while still providing a cozy seating option. It’s perfect for small gatherings or as a complement to other seating arrangements, without overwhelming the space.
  • Mid-Century Modern Sofa: Characterized by clean lines and minimalistic design, mid-century modern sofas are not only stylish but also space-efficient. Their low profiles and sleek silhouettes make them a great choice for maintaining an open feel in a studio apartment.
  • Chesterfield Sofa: The Chesterfield sofa, with its deep button tufting and rolled arms, adds a touch of elegance to small living areas. Despite its classic design, it can be found in more compact sizes, making it suitable for stylish but limited spaces.
  • Futon: A futon is a versatile option that can easily transition from a couch to a bed, making it an excellent choice for studio apartments. Its lightweight design allows for easy rearrangement, and many models come with storage options, adding functionality to the space.

What Dimensions Should You Look for in a Sofa for a Studio Apartment?

Seat height should be around 18 to 20 inches, which is comfortable for most people getting in and out of the sofa. This measurement ensures that the sofa is accessible and usable for a variety of individuals.

A seat depth of 20 to 24 inches allows for lounging without taking up excessive space, making it ideal for smaller rooms. This depth provides enough support for sitting comfortably while preventing the sofa from taking over the studio apartment’s layout.

What Are the Best Materials for Durability and Comfort in a Studio Apartment Sofa?

The best materials for durability and comfort in a studio apartment sofa include:

  • Leather: Leather is a highly durable material that can withstand wear and tear over time, making it ideal for a frequently used sofa. It is also easy to clean and maintain, which is a significant advantage in smaller living spaces where spills may occur more frequently.
  • Microfiber: Microfiber is a synthetic fabric known for its softness and comfort, providing a cozy seating experience. It is also stain-resistant and durable, making it an excellent choice for those seeking a low-maintenance option that can handle everyday use.
  • Canvas: Canvas is a heavy-duty fabric that is both durable and breathable, ensuring that your sofa stays comfortable in varying temperatures. It is also available in a variety of colors and patterns, allowing you to customize your sofa to match your studio’s decor while ensuring it lasts for years.
  • Polyester Blend: A polyester blend combines the strength of synthetic fibers with a softer touch, offering a good balance of durability and comfort. This material is often resistant to fading and wrinkling, making it practical for a studio apartment sofa that gets regular use.
  • Velvet: Velvet provides a luxurious feel and adds elegance to any space while still being relatively durable if properly cared for. It can be used in a studio apartment to create a stylish focal point, though it may require more maintenance to keep its appearance pristine.

What Budget Range Should You Consider for Buying a Sofa in a Studio Apartment?

When selecting the best sofa for a studio apartment, budget is a crucial factor. Prices can vary widely based on the style, material, and brand. Here’s a breakdown of what to expect within different budget ranges:

  • Under $500: In this category, you can find basic sofas that offer good value without sacrificing quality. Look for options made of synthetic materials that are durable and easy to clean. Convertible sofas or futons are also popular choices, easily transforming into a bed for guests.

  • $500 to $1,000: This price range provides better quality materials, such as linen, velvet, or a combination of upholstery that enhances comfort. You can find sectionals or sofas with storage options, which are especially useful in a limited space. Brands often provide more diverse designs, allowing for personalization in your décor.

  • $1,000 and above: For those willing to invest more, luxury sofas offer exceptional craftsmanship and design. Expect premium materials like genuine leather, solid wood frames, and custom options that cater to your specific needs. These pieces not only serve as functional furniture but also contribute significantly to the aesthetic of your studio.

Assess your lifestyle and needs to determine the most suitable budget, balancing both quality and functionality for your space.
